The Manhattan Bridge in New York City circa 1980. The Bell Atlantic Building AKA New York Telephone Company Building, the Woolworth Building and the World Trade Center Twin Towers are in the background. This was taken with a Canon Tx using 35mm film from the Governors Island to Manhattan Ferry. This was taken circa 1980. #NYC #ManhattanBridge #NewYorkTelephoneBuilding

An old photo of Plaza de la Aduana in Malaga (circa 1980) just off of Av. de Cervantes. The Museum of Málaga is to the right. An old Roman Theater (Teatro Romano de Málaga) is in the center up the road.
